FTL Neutrino Experiment Replicated
Only last month, CERN researchers stirred up controversy when a neutrino experiment produced a result indicating faster-than-light (FTL) speeds. While the back and forth about the experiment being flawed continues, the researchers pushed ahead and repeated their experiment while addressing many of the most vocalized concerns. Their result? A statistically significant number of neutrinos are still showing FTL speeds in the experiment such that many of the original CERN researchers that were on the fence are now buying into the results.
